How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Gordon - Cooper?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Gordon - Cooper 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,086 | $1,650 | $2,645 |
Gordon - Cooper 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,699 | $1,925 | $3,385 |
| Gordon - Cooper 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,195 | $3,195 | $3,195 |

Largest Available Gordon - Cooper 2 Bedroom Apartments
The largest available 2 Bedroom apartment unit in the Gordon - Cooper area of Santa Rosa, CA is found at Renaissance Apartment Homes and is listed at 995 square feet priced from $2,880. Here is today’s list of the largest available 2 Bedroom units in the area:
| Apartment Listing | Model Name | Square Footage | Priced From |
|---|---|---|---|
| Renaissance Apartment Homes | 2 Bed, Bath | 995 Sq Ft | $2,880 |
| 888 Fourth Street Apartments, LLC | Two Bedroom Two Bath E | 878 Sq Ft | $2,695 |
| Parc Sonoma | 2x1_PWD | 810 Sq Ft | $2,495 |
| 220 Brookwood Ave | 1 Bed 1 bath | 800 Sq Ft | $1,925 |
Cheapest Available Gordon - Cooper 2 Bedroom Apartments
Currently the lowest priced 2 Bedroom apartment unit Gordon - Cooper of Santa Rosa, CA is the 1 Bed 1 bath Model starting from $1,925 at 220 Brookwood Ave. The average price for all 2 Bedroom apartments in Gordon - Cooper is currently $2,699. Here is today’s list of the cheapest available 2 Bedroom options in the area:
| Apartment Listing | Model Name | Priced From |
|---|---|---|
| 220 Brookwood Ave | 1 Bed 1 bath | $1,925 |
| Parc Sonoma | 2x1_PWD | $2,495 |
| 888 Fourth Street Apartments, LLC | Two Bedroom Two Bath E | $2,695 |
| Renaissance Apartment Homes | 2 Bed, Bath | $2,880 |
